Product Notes

Quinta do Infantado Unfiltered LBV Port is a robust, full-bodied Portuguese wine from Douro Valley. Its dark ruby colour is matched by intense flavours of ripe red fruits, chocolate and spice, carried by a structured yet refined tannin profile. This Late Bottled Vintage port, unfiltered to preserve its rich depth, retains a vibrant freshness that balances its profound maturity. Its velvety texture exhibits a harmonious blend of sweetness and acidity, culminating in an enduring finish. Quinta do Infantado’s LBV Port pairs exquisitely with hard cheeses and rich desserts, a compelling indulgence for the sophisticated palate.

Tasting Notes

Deep ruby in colour. Bursting with aromas of blackberry, blackcurrant, raisins and spice on the nose. The palate is nicely structured with ripe and round tannins, a refreshing acidity which beautifully balances the sweetness, and a long finish.

About the Winery

Quinta do Infantado

Quinta do Infantado is a remarkable winery nestled in the heart of the Douro region in Portugal, notable for its world-class port wines and high-quality reds. The vineyards encompass an impressive 46 hectares that sprawl across steep, rocky slopes over the Pinhão. Historically, the estate was given by the Portuguese royalty to the Infante Dom Henrique in the 14th century, hence the name 'Infantado', which translates to 'Estate of the Infante'.

The winery has been owned by the Roseira family since the early 19th century and their stalwart focus, lies in the production of character-rich wines that fully convey the true essence of this unique terroir. They pride themselves on their centuries-old wine-making traditions while innovatively incorporating modern techniques. This fierce commitment to authentic and superior wine production has made Quinta do Infantado a household name among the wine connoisseurs around the globe.

What sets Quinta do Infantado apart is their practice of estate bottling, which is rather unusual in the region.
